Will my free government cell phone include options like texting. Caller ID? Call Voicemail?

Obviously, it depends on which model of phone you get, but all those features and more are generally available from the major providers such as Safelink Wireless, Assurance Wireless and ReachOut Wireless.

What do we mean when we say “all those features and more?” Here are some of the other features you may be able to get with your free government cell phone:

Carry Over Unused Minutes. When you have unused minutes left over at the end of the month, they will automatically roll over and be added to your minutes for the next month (with CarryOver, International Calling and Texting plans are chosen).

International Long Distance. If you make calls overseas, there’s good news: International Calling Plans offer the same low rates as nationwide plans.

911 Calls. Most people don’t know this, but all cell phones are capable of calling 911 even if you aren’t signed up with a service provicer. So, yes, all free government cell phones automatically allow you to make those important 911 calls.
